AGUASCALIENTES. Toluca conquers Necaxa 3-1. Toluca got an early 2-0 lead with 2 goals from L. Fernandez (3′) and V. Huerta (24′). Necaxa tried to recover with a goal from F. Formiliano (39′). Nonetheless, the encounter was closed by a penalty (69′) scored by C. Sanvezzo for Toluca.

E. Mendez missed a decisive penalty (34′). That would have allowed Necaxa to draw the match.​

The match was played at the Estadio Victoria de Aguascalientes stadium in Aguascalientes on Saturday and it started at 5:00 pm local time. The referee was Luis Enrique Santander Aguirre with the support of José Martínez and José de Jesús Baños Caballero. The 4th official was Jesus Rafael Lopez Valle. The weather was cloudy. The temperature was hot at 28 degrees Celsius or 82.35 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 28%.​

Ball possession

The ball possession was not so different. Necaxa was in possession of the ball for 51% of the time vs. Toluca that controlled the ball for 49% of the time.

Attitude and shots

Necaxa was putting more pressure with 46 dangerous attacks and 14 shots of which 2 were on target. Nonetheless, Toluca found a way to find the solution to win this match.​

Necaxa shot 14 times, 2 on target, 12 off target. On the other side, Toluca shot 7 times, 3 on target, 4 off target.

Cards

Necaxa received 3 yellow cards (A. Araos, E. Mendez and D. Villalpando). Regarding the opposition, Toluca received 3 yellow cards (L. Fernandez, T. Volpi and C. Baeza).

Standings

After playing this match, Necaxa stays with 0 points to occupy the 18th place in the table. Talking about the opposition, Toluca has 3 points (2nd).

Next matches

In the next match in the Liga MX, Necaxa will play away against Atlas on the 2nd of October with a 9-8 head to head statistic in favor of Atlas (6 draws).

Toluca will host Querétaro on the 2nd of October with a 15-5 head to head statistic in favor of Toluca (8 draws).
